Titre officiel: Decision (EU) 2022/1628 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 20 September 2022 providing exceptional macro-financial assistance to Ukraine, reinforcing the common provisioning fund by guarantees by Member States and by specific provisioning for some financial liabilities related to Ukraine guaranteed under Decision No 466/2014/EU, and amending Decision (EU) 2022/1201

Ce que fait l'acte

The European Parliament adopted by 534 votes in favour, 30 against and 26 abstentions a legislative resolution on the proposal for a decision of the European Parliament and of the Council providing exceptional macro-financial assistance to Ukraine, reinforcing the Common Provisioning Fund by guarantees by the Member States and by specific provisioning for some financial liabilities related to Ukraine guaranteed under Decision No 466/2014/EU, and amending Decision (EU) 2022/1201. The European Parliament adopted its position at first reading in accordance with the ordinary legislative procedure, taking over the Commission proposal. The proposal aims at allowing the EU to provide Ukraine with an additional exceptional macro-financial assistance (MFA) of EUR 5 billion in the form of highly concessional loans with a view to supporting Ukraine's macro-financial stability. The funds for this exceptional MFA will be borrowed on the capital markets and then lent to Ukraine. This assistance will complement the EUR 1 billion exceptional MFA granted to Ukraine under Decision (EU) 2022/1201. Russia’s unprovoked and unjustified war of aggression against Ukraine since 24 February 2022 has caused Ukraine a loss of market access and a drastic drop in public revenues, while public expenditure to address the humanitarian situation and to maintain the continuity of State services has increased markedly. In that very uncertain and volatile situation, the best estimates of Ukraine’s funding needs by the International Monetary Fund (IMF) point to an extraordinary financing gap of around USD 39 billion in 2022.
